Bandaid Haze 3.0 × H.O.D.

Bandaid Haze 3.0 x H.O.D. is a sativa-leaning hybrid developed by Pagoda Seeds, aiming to blend traditional haze characteristics with enhanced potency and structure. This strain represents a modern approach to reviving classic sativa genetics, focusing on improved yields and density.

Appearance

This hybrid typically develops elongated, spear-shaped colas with a high calyx-to-leaf ratio, characteristic of haze genetics. Buds often display a green coloration, highlighted by vibrant tangerine pistils that mature to a darker hue. The buds are covered in a dense layer of trichomes, which transition from clear to milky, with some amber development near harvest. While not predominantly purple, some phenos may exhibit faint lavender or slate tones under specific conditions.

The visual appeal balances classic sativa elegance with modern expectations for frostiness. Trim efficiency is noted due to dense calyxes and fewer sugar leaves compared to indica-dominant varieties. The overall presentation is refined, with crystalline trichomes and striking pistil contrast.

Aroma & Flavor

True to its name, Bandaid Haze 3.0 x H.O.D. often presents a sharp, medicinal aroma reminiscent of adhesive bandages and antiseptic wipes. This is frequently accompanied by citrus notes, pine, and herbal undertones. The flavor profile mirrors the aroma, offering a complex blend of citrus, diesel, floral, herbal, honey, and mint nuances.

Terpenes & Cannabinoids

Chemically, Bandaid Haze 3.0 x H.O.D. typically exhibits THC levels ranging from 18-26% and less than 1% CBD. Minor cannabinoids like CBG may be present in small amounts. The terpene profile is often led by compounds such as Myrcene, Limonene, Caryophyllene, Pinene, Terpinolene, Ocimene, Eucalyptol, and Camphene, contributing to its distinct aromatic and potential therapeutic qualities.

Growing

This hybrid is considered mostly sativa, exhibiting traits like moderate internode spacing and a longer flowering period compared to indica-dominant varieties. Growers can expect a dominant haze expression in a significant portion of seedlings. The strain benefits from training to manage its stretch, which can be 1.5-2x or even 2-3x for more sativa-dominant phenos after light flip. It thrives under controlled environmental conditions with high PPFD and moderate humidity levels, yielding well-structured buds with good resin density.

Origins & Lineage

Bandaid Haze 3.0 x H.O.D. was created by Pagoda Seeds, a breeder known for combining classic haze genetics with modern potency and resin production. The '3.0' designation indicates a refined iteration of the Bandaid Haze line. This cross aims to capture the essence of old-world haze while improving structural integrity and finishing times. The lineage draws from traditional haze polyhybrids, incorporating elements that contribute to its distinctive antiseptic-citrus aroma and uplifting effects.
